Comment:
I use this product for nearly all types of mixing. It works well for cakes, and pancake batter. It does not work very well for heavy yeast doughs. Achieving proper gluten development is an exercise in anger management. In order to get good gluten development you need to run the hook at medium speed. However, running this device with the dough hook at anything above stir with heavy doughs causes the device to shake rattle and roll. unless you hold tight to the device, which gets very hot, it will bounce its way off the counter. <br /><br />Some have said this device is too heavy, imo it is two light and not balanced correctly.<br /><br />With heavy doughs there is no difference in effective speed from 4 to 10. For cake and cookie batter there is a difference.<br /><br />Bottom line this is a great starter level device. If you move into heavy duty bread making, this is not the device for you.

Comment:
This is my third KitchenAid in the last fifteen years. The first two leaked oil. This one (which I have had about four years) now has no difference in power between level 4 and level 10. I've noticed quite a number of five star reviews have had them for years. Like, I said, what they are now manufacturing ain't your momma's KitchenAid.
